2. The desktop application
BigXL runs entirely on your computer.
- It makes no network requests. There is no telemetry, no crash reporting, no update ping, no analytics, and no account.
- Your CSV files, their contents, their names and their locations are never transmitted anywhere. They are read from your disk by the application and nothing else.
- The plain English assistant runs a language model that ships inside the application and executes on your own hardware. Your questions and your data are not sent to us or to any third party model provider.
- Your licence key, your trial dates and your saved sessions are stored in files on your own machine.
We therefore hold no personal data from your use of the application, because none reaches us.
If a future version ever needs to make a network request, it will ask you first and it will be off by default.
3. This website
Analytics. We use Cloudflare Web Analytics. It sets no cookies, does not fingerprint your browser, does not store your IP address, and cannot follow you to other sites. We see aggregate counts: pages viewed, referring sites, countries, and browser families. We cannot identify you from it.
Cookies. This site sets no cookies and uses no local storage for tracking. There is no consent banner because there is nothing to consent to. The only cookie the system can issue is a session cookie on our own private administration pages, which only we can log into.
Server logs. Our host, Cloudflare, processes request data including IP addresses in order to serve and protect the site. We do not retain those logs ourselves and we do not use them for analytics.

5. Who processes data for us
| Processor | What they do | Where |
|---|---|---|
| Lemon Squeezy | Takes the payment as Merchant of Record. They are the seller of record, they collect and remit sales tax and VAT, and they hold the payment details. We never see your card. | United States |
| Cloudflare | Hosts this site, stores licence and support records, provides cookieless analytics | Global edge network |
| Resend | Delivers transactional email such as your licence key | United States |
| GitHub | Hosts the installer downloads | United States |
Transfers outside your country are covered by those providers’ standard contractual clauses and equivalent safeguards.
